The completion date for the 'Raemian Sinbanpo Palace Shopping Center', which is the first commercial complex under the trust reconstruction method, is expected to be extended. Originally scheduled for completion by the end of April, the project has faced delays due to a construction halt last year, prompting the construction company Hanil Development to begin discussions with the developer regarding the extension of the completion date.

According to the maintenance industry on the 21st, the reconstruction schedule for the shopping center within the Raemian Sinbanpo Palace Apartment complex located in Seocho District, Seoul, is expected to be somewhat delayed.

The Raemian Sinbanpo Palace Shopping Center is part of the Raemian Sinbanpo Palace Apartment complex, which was completed in 1979 (formerly the Jamwon Daelim Apartment). This shopping center attempted to carry out a joint reconstruction with the apartment project initiated by the Jamwon Daelim Apartment in 2012, but was unable to narrow differences with the apartment association.

As the shopping center's reconstruction committee, which had been unable to promote the revitalization of the center until the apartment reconstruction project was completed, selected Koramco REITs Management and Trust as the reconstruction developer in 2023. It was the first shopping center to pursue reconstruction through a trust method. The construction company is Hanil Development, a subsidiary of Hanil Holdings. The shopping center is expected to be transformed into a multi-retail facility with three underground levels and five above-ground levels through the reconstruction.

However, the shopping center is already past the scheduled completion date of April 30. This is due to a construction halt ordered by the Seocho District Office because of ground subsidence cracks that occurred during the construction process last year. The construction company filed an administrative appeal against the Seocho District Office, received a dismissal of the construction stop order, and resumed work, but it could not complete the project by the scheduled deadline.

Hanil Development has entered discussions with the developer regarding the extension of the construction completion date, as they are subject to assume all debts that the borrower must pay to the lender if the completion date is exceeded under the responsibility completion agreement. The responsibility completion deadline is set for the 18th of next month. The guarantee amount for Hanil Development is 18.239 billion won.

A representative from Hanil Holdings noted, "We are discussing the extension of the construction completion date with the developer," adding, "The responsibility completion deadline may change depending on the outcome of future discussions."
